Be a Better Business Watchdog – CAR for Business Journalists
Even if you’ve never touched a spreadsheet, you will walk away from this daylong workshop able to use Excel, including pivot tables. You’ll also learn about publically available databases that you can download and analyze to produce great local business stories. Co-presented with the Donald W. Reynolds National Center for Business Journalism, this training is free, but space is limited, and you must sign up at the center’s website: BusinessJournalism.org.

CAR Boot Camp - March
Learn how to acquire electronic information, use spreadsheets and databases to analyze the information and translate that information into high-impact stories. In addition, NICAR provides follow-up help when participants return to their news organizations.
